Video Compression: Video compression reduces the size of a video file by eliminating redundant data, making it easier to store and transmit. There are two primary types of video compression: lossless and lossy. Lossless compression preserves the original video quality, while lossy compression reduces the quality to achieve a smaller file size. Popular video compression algorithms include H.264/AVC, H.265/HEVC, and VP9.
Video Encryption: Video encryption protects video content from unauthorized access by converting it into an unreadable format. There are several encryption techniques, including symmetric key encryption (e.g., AES), asymmetric key encryption (e.g., RSA), and hash functions (e.g., SHA). Video encryption can be applied to compressed or uncompressed video streams.

File sharing is a common practice that allows users to exchange digital content over the internet. This can be done through peer-to-peer (P2P) networks, cloud storage services, or specialized file-sharing platforms. While file sharing can be a convenient way to distribute and access content, it's essential to approach it with caution, especially when dealing with files that might be copyrighted or sensitive in nature.
